πŸŽ‰ ESP8266-WIDS - Detect Wi-Fi Intrusion Easily

🌐 Introduction

Welcome to ESP8266-WIDS, a powerful tool designed for detecting Wi-Fi intrusion attacks. This system utilizes the ESP8266 microcontroller and Python to monitor your Wi-Fi network. It can identify deauthentication attacks and evil-twin access points through the analysis of management frames. With this application, you can enhance your home or office network's security effortlessly.
